Job Description And Requirements
Responsibilities and Duties:
Duties
The primary focus of the Emulation Applications Engineer is to drive the development and adoption of Synopsys HW Products. This role will help customers deploy the Synopsys HW platforms. Duties include among others:
- Work with Research and development to address Customer showstoppers.
- Work with Research and development, global Application Engineering teams and customers to shape next generation platforms, tool features, capabilities and applications in Synopsys verification technologies.
- The candidate will perform tasks such as reviewing requirements, developing emulation environments, running a multitude of EDA tools, and developing scripts for automation.
- Perform root-cause-investigation, optimizing the design, emulation testbenches and environment for improved tool performance.
- The role will require knowledge of HDL specification languages, current verification methodologies, details on HW platforms, scripting to automate tasks that will help in validation and deployment of Synopsys emulation environment systems and software.
- This role will involve creating technical collaterals/in-depth trainings and working with customers/field team members during the evaluation, deployment and migration to Synopsys Emulators.
- This role will involve key input to product planning and development of newer generations of Synopsys Emulator
Key Qualifications:
- Good emulation designs bring and debug skills (emulation waveform dump/debug/reconstruction).
- Good knowledge of HW platforms.
- Good scripting skills (TCL/Perl/python).
- FPGA experience is desirable.
- Great partnership with Customers and Research and Development teams.
- Great oral and written communication skills.
- Ability to work autonomously and under time pressure.
Job Category
Engineering
Country
India
Job Subcategory
Applications Engineering
Hire Type
Employee